Energy STAR(r) Certified

ENERGY STAR(r) is an energy efficiency labelling program that is sponsored by the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A). The program is designed to identify and validate appliances that are more energy efficient than standard models, assisting to reduce energy bills. ENERGY STAR products must meet the minimum requirements for energy performance to qualify for the logo. EPA oversees third-party testing and certification of thousands of product models to ensure consistency in quality and efficiency. EPA also collects and analyzes market share data to inform consumers and industry about the efficiency of ENERGY STAR certified appliances.

Dual Ice makers

A refrigerator that has dual ice makers is designed to include an ice maker built into the door of the refrigerator as well as an ice bin in the freezer. This makes the refrigerator more practical for people who want to access the ice at any moment. Dual icemakers produce twice as many ice cubes in the same amount of time as single icemakers.

The size of the ice made by a single ice maker depends on the model. Certain ice makers produce small compact cubes that are great for cocktails and other beverages. Certain ice makers produce larger, rectangular cubes that are perfect for everyday use. The location of the ice maker within the fridge can also impact the size and shape of the ice.

One area where an ice maker in its own way falls short is its reliability. Because it is dependent on one component to function, if the component fails you may be left without ice until it can be repaired.

Dual ice makers are more durable because it has two separate parts that work independently of one other. Dual ice makers are more efficient than single icemakers, as they require less power to make ice. However the dual ice maker still requires a significant amount of electricity to run, so it will be more expensive than fridges that have only one ice maker.

Water filter

Refrigerator water filters can be used to remove contaminants in tap water. They are designed to neutralize and block contaminants like lead and chloride that can affect the taste of water. The regular replacement of the refrigerator's water filter will reduce the amount of harmful substances that are absorbed into drinking water. This ensures that your family receives the purest water filter fridge [visit this web page link] possible.

Most fridges with ice dispensers come with built-in refrigerator water filters that help to keep your family safe from harmful bacteria and other contaminants. Some fridges with ice dispensers are equipped with water filters that can be removed. They can be easily removed and changed. This is a key feature to look for when purchasing a refrigerator, as it is possible to quickly and easily replace the water filter.

Typically refrigerator filters are barrel-shaped. They are also short and fat. They're commonly found hanging down from the grille at the back of a refrigerator. Some, like the Maytag UKF7003AXX filter or GE MWF filter, slide out by pressing a button or the pull of the handle. Certain filters, such as the PureSource2WF2CB by Frigidaire, are housed in a canister that requires only a quarter turn for release.

Fridge Freezers Built In

Refrigerator freezers that are integrated allow you to install refrigerators in your fitted kitchen, without affecting the design you've put in the time and money to create. They are designed to blend seamlessly behind cabinet doors. They are ideal for those who want a neat, well-balanced decor.

There are two kinds: flush or overlay. Overlay models have doors that protrude over the cabinets around them, whereas flush refrigerators are placed under cabinetry and can be covered with a panel.

Size

Refrigerator freezers that are built-in are typically larger than freestanding fridges on average. This is because they have to allow for a gap within the cabinetry in your kitchen to allow the doors of the freezer and fridge to be able to integrate seamlessly. Before purchasing, use a tape measure to determine the niche dimensions.

Integrated fridge freezers usually measure 60cm in width (including the cabinet housing). Depending on where you intend to install them, this might not be an issue if your kitchen cabinets are standard size, however if you're installing them in new cabinetry make sure you know the dimensions of the fridge that the model that you're looking at will fit before you buy.

It is also important to consider the door split of the fridge and freezer, as well as installation style of the appliance. For instance, you can buy 50/50 models with identical sizes of freezer and fridge sections, or 70:30 models that offer more space for fridges than freezers. These fridge freezers are perfect for those who prefer to stock up on food items and cook in bulk. This lets them easily access their most frequently used food items.
